Citroën India has announced that its Aircross SUV has earned a 5-star safety rating for adult occupant protection from Bharat NCAP, India’s national vehicle safety assessment program. The model also secured 4 stars for child occupant protection, highlighting its commitment to safety, comfort, and performance in the Indian market.

Bharat NCAP Safety Performance

The Aircross 5S variant was tested rigorously under Bharat NCAP protocols. The SUV scored 27.05 points out of 32 for adult occupant protection (AOP) and 40 points out of 49 for child occupant protection (COP). These results reflect a strong emphasis on both driver and passenger safety, as well as child occupant protection in crash scenarios.

Standard Safety Features

The Citroën Aircross comes equipped with over 40 active and passive safety features across all variants, including:

  • Six airbags for driver and passengers

  • Electronic Stability Control (ESC)

  • ISOFIX child seat anchors

  • Hill-hold assist

  •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S)

  • Three-point seat belts for all seats

These features are designed to protect occupants in various driving conditions while enhancing overall vehicle control and safety during emergency maneuvers.

Structural Safety and Impact Management

The Aircross’s body structure uses a combination of high-strength steel, Advanced High Strength Steel (AHSS), and Ultra High Strength Steel (UHSS). This construction helps absorb front and side impacts, minimizes cabin intrusion during collisions, and reinforces passenger protection.

This strong safety architecture, combined with its active safety systems, enables the SUV to perform exceptionally well in both adult and child occupant crash tests.

Engine Options and Performance

The Aircross SUV is offered with two engine options:

  1. 1.2-liter Gen 3 PureTech 110 turbocharged engine – producing 110 hp and 205 Nm of torque

  2. PureTech 82 naturally aspirated engine

Transmission options include a 5-speed manual, 6-speed manual, and 6-speed automatic, while seating configurations are available in 5-seater and 5+2 arrangements, catering to diverse family needs.
